"From July 26, it will be possible to check into a hotel, a sanatorium, a tourist base only if there is a QR code or a negative PCR test," the press service of the head of the region quotes Interfax.

Earlier it was reported that the epidemiological situation in the region has become more complicated: over the past day, the maximum number of people infected with coronavirus has been updated - 280 people.

Also, the Astrakhan authorities decided to close shopping centers (except for food departments), covered markets, food courts, fitness rooms, swimming pools, theaters, cinemas, libraries.

Restaurants and cafes will be able to work only on verandas in the fresh air or takeaway.
